App development, starting with whether you need an app at all
Most businesses that ask for an app need a faster website. The ones that genuinely need an app usually know why, and it is rarely marketing. This category covers the build types, what each one costs you in maintenance, and how to tell them apart.
In short
App development covers native iOS and Android builds, cross platform apps built from one codebase, and progressive web apps that install from a browser without an app store. Australian businesses commission native work when they need camera, background location, offline use in the field or push notifications at scale. Everything else is usually better served by a responsive site or a progressive web app, which avoids app store review entirely.

Read moreDo you actually need an app?
The honest test is whether the thing you want needs the device, not the browser. Background location for a driver, a camera used offline in a warehouse, Bluetooth to a piece of equipment, or push notifications that people will actually keep switched on. If your list is content, forms, bookings and a login, a good mobile site does all of it, costs less, and nobody has to install anything.
Where the device matters but the audience is small, a progressive web app sits in between. It installs to the home screen, works offline, and sends push on both platforms, without an app store review cycle standing between you and a bug fix. It cannot do everything native can, and we will tell you when you have reached that line rather than after you have paid for it.
Native, cross platform, or both
Cross platform development builds iOS and Android from one codebase. For most business apps this is the right default: one team, one set of bugs, roughly half the ongoing maintenance of two native builds. The trade is that anything unusual at the device layer needs native code written alongside it, which erodes the saving.
Native iOS and native Android make sense when performance, device integration or platform conventions are the product rather than a detail. Two codebases means two of everything afterwards, so it is a decision worth making deliberately. App design runs ahead of either path, because an app is judged in the first thirty seconds and there is no second visit to recover in.
What happens after it ships
An app is not finished when it is approved. Apple and Google both change their requirements on their own schedule, and an app that is not rebuilt against the current SDK eventually stops being accepted. Budget for a release every few months whether or not you have new features, because the alternative is a large forced rebuild in two years.
You get the source code, the signing certificates and the store accounts in your own name. Store accounts registered to an agency are the single most common reason a business cannot move developer, and we will not set yours up that way.

Who owns the App Store and Play accounts?
You do. They are registered to your business, with your billing details, and we are added as a developer. Accounts registered to an agency are the most common reason a business finds it cannot change developer without republishing from scratch and losing its reviews and ranking.
What does it cost to keep an app running after launch?
There is a floor you cannot avoid: the annual Apple developer fee, the one off Google fee, and a release every few months to stay compatible with current operating systems and store requirements. On top of that sits whatever changes you want. We quote the ongoing scope in writing alongside the build rather than leaving it as a surprise.

How long does an app take to build?
A first release that real people can use is typically 10 to 20 weeks for cross platform, longer for two native codebases. The variables that move it most are integrations with systems you already run, offline behaviour, and whether payments happen inside the app, since both stores have their own rules about that. Store review adds days, not weeks, unless something is rejected.
Should we build native or cross platform?
Cross platform unless something specific rules it out. One codebase means one set of bugs and roughly half the maintenance. Rule it out when the app leans hard on device capability, when performance is the product, or when platform specific interface conventions matter more than shipping to both at once. Do we need an app if we already have a good website?
Often not, and we would rather say so early. If the requirement is content, forms, bookings or an account area, a responsive site does it without asking anyone to install anything. An app earns its place when it needs the device itself, or when it is used often enough that a home screen icon changes behaviour.
Can you take over an app someone else built?
Usually yes, and the first step is a short review of the code, the dependencies and the store accounts before anyone promises anything. What decides it is whether the codebase is current enough to build against today's SDKs. If it is three or four versions behind, rebuilding parts of it can be cheaper than untangling it, and we will say so with reasons rather than as a sales position.
